Understanding Ronin and USDT
Ronin is a layer-2 scaling solution built on the Ethereum network. It aims to provide faster and cheaper transactions for Ethereum-based applications. On the other hand, Tether (USDT) is a stablecoin that is backed by a basket of fiat currencies, primarily the US dollar. It is designed to maintain a stable value, making it a popular choice for traders and investors looking for a reliable store of value.
How to Convert Ronin to USDT
Converting Ronin to USDT is a straightforward process.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you get started:
- Choose a cryptocurrency exchange that supports Ronin and USDT. Some popular options include Binance, Coinbase, and Kraken.
- Create an account on the chosen exchange and complete the necessary verification process.
- Deposit Ronin into your exchange account. You can do this by sending RON from your Ronin wallet to the exchange’s Ronin deposit address.
- Once your Ronin is in your exchange account, navigate to the trading section and select the RON/USDT trading pair.
- Enter the amount of Ronin you want to convert to USDT and place your order.
- Wait for the order to be filled. Once it is, you will see the equivalent amount of USDT in your exchange account.
- Withdraw your USDT to your preferred wallet or keep it on the exchange for further trading.
Fees and Considerations
When converting Ronin to USDT, it’s important to consider the fees involved. Here’s a breakdown of the potential costs:
Fee Type | Description | Example |
---|---|---|
Exchange Fees | Fees charged by the cryptocurrency exchange for executing the trade. | 0.1% to 0.2% of the trade value |
Network Fees | Fees paid to the Ethereum network for processing the transaction. | Varies depending on network congestion |
Withdrawal Fees | Fees charged by the exchange for transferring USDT to your wallet. | Varies by exchange |
It’s important to compare the fees of different exchanges to find the most cost-effective option. Additionally, be aware of any hidden fees or limitations on the amount you can withdraw.
